Mastitis detection in sheep by infrared thermography.

Rafhael Felipe Saraiva Martins1, Tiago do Prado Paim, Cyntia de Abreu Cardoso, Bruno Stéfano Lima Dallago, Cristiano Barros de Melo, Helder Louvandini, Concepta McManus.   

Abstract

This study aims to evaluate the use of an infrared thermograph for mastitis diagnosis in sheep. Thirty-seven Santa Inês ewes were evaluated weekly through infrared images obtained with thermograph FLIR System Series-i®. Milk was collected for somatic cell count and milk compound level determination. The clinical mastitis group had the highest fat and protein level, as well as the lowest lactose level. The udder temperatures were higher for subclinical mastitis group. The udder temperature data was able to correctly classify the animals into the mastitis groups and the canonical analysis showed that these temperatures clearly differentiated the subclinical mastitis groups from the others. Therefore, this study showed that udder infrared temperatures can be used as diagnostic method to mastitis in sheep.
